- The People''s Committee of Hanoi has just issued the Plan No. 50/KH-UBND dated March 1, 2021, on developing renewable energy in the city to 2021 with a goal to increase 15 MWp of the rooftop solar power projects (average capacity of 0.5 MWp per a district) and develop 75 MW of waste –to - energy projects.

The ability of pumped storage hydroelectric power (PSP) to supply large amounts of electricity at a moment's notice provides a strong complement to the natural variability of wind and solar generation, potentially easing the integration of renewables into Vietnam's burgeoning power system.

The third variant tests the effects of current plans to enhance power transfers with Lao PDR over a high-voltage direct current interconnection capable of carrying up to 2,700 MW to the network in Vietnam's Center region.
thorough analysis of the future role of PSP in Vietnam's power mix requires consideration of the likely evolution of the balance between supply and demand, the variability of demand, the nature and timetables of other planned projects, and assumptions about the cost of fuel, among other factors.
